    Understanding Coarse Facies: Characteristics and Geological Significance

    Understanding the geological makeup of our planet is essential for various scientific fields, including geology, paleontology, and environmental science. Among the various rock types, coarse facies play a significant role in understanding sedimentary environments and the processes that shape them. Coarse facies are characterized by their grain size and composition, which can vary widely depending on the depositional environment. These features can provide vital clues to past geological events, climate changes, and even the biological activity that once existed in these environments.
